The Pita Pusher

Staring at a long line of food trucks at an event, you sometimes catch yourself thinking, “Fried…fried…greasy…too many carbs…can’t eat that…can’t eat that either.” Vegan? No problem! Halal? No problem! Low carb? Diabetic? Kosher? The Pita Pusher has got you covered! Cue the theme from Mighty Mouse.

The Jerusalem-born Evan Benlian is a charmer and serves up extremely juicy, flavorful shawarma that is a relief from the deep-fried gutbusters that yes, we love, but only on occasion. The natural tendency of any true Angeleno is to compare it to Zankou, but this is a whole different mix of spices. Armenian and Israeli shawarma are a whole different animal. The Greek salad was fresh and did not skimp on the toppings. The hummus tempted me to load up on the pitas, but my goal was to lighten up the carbs. Next time I’m trying the tempting falafel pita.
